mdshunk said:"The price is too high" objections really have nothing to do with the actual price. It has more to do with you; your appearance, your speech, your sales pitch, your professionalism, your knowledge, your truck, etc.
Recessed lights are a commodity item unless you also sell your heart and soul as part of the deal, so to speak.
peter d said:Could you elaborate on this principle some more?
bradleyelectric said:People buy on emotion, not intellect. If you get a reply other than a sale, ie. let me talk to my husband, your price is to high, let me think about it, you did not fulfill their emotional need. Your shirt was the wrong color, they wanted someone that drives a nicer truck, You didn't make them comfortable with you. Price has very little to do with sales.
